Trinity Buys John Wayne Airport Property

Trinity Property Consultants acquired Airport Tower Plaza at 2082 Michelson Dr in Irvine from Lucca Investment for about $8M. Trinity will occupy the fourth floor while leasing out the remaining space. Built in 1969 on 1.8 acres, the building is 42k SF, reports CoStar. CBRE's Andy Nott, Gary Stache and Anthony DeLorenzo repped both the buyer and seller. [CoStar]
